Issue Summary
Since Jira version 10.5.0, an issue with the Confluence Jira Issue/Filter macro appears. Instead of displaying the expected Parent Link key from Jira, the Parent Link column shows the text "$xmlutils.escapeForCdata($value.toString())".

Expected Results
Parent Link column in the macro should display the Parent Issue Key retrieved from Jira
Actual Results
Parent Link column in the macro shows $xmlutils.escapeForCdata($value.toString()) instead of the Parent Issue Key
Workaround
Currently there is no known workaround for this behavior. A workaround will be added here when available
